What is the thickness of the acrylic sheet?

The thickness of the acrylic sheet is related to the production process. Generally, the acrylic sheet is divided into two types: the extrusion process and the casting process. The plates produced by different processes have different physical and chemical properties. Generally speaking, the thickness is generally It is said that the thickness of the sheet of the extrusion process is between 0.8mm and 10mm, and less than 0.8mm is generally classified as acrylic sheet, which is larger than 10mm. Due to the limitation of the process, the extrusion sheet is difficult to perform. In short, the advantages of the extrusion process In the thin plate; the thickness of the acrylic sheet is relatively large in the casting process. Generally speaking, the lower limit is 1.5mm. Below this thickness, due to the limitations of its inherent thickness tolerance, there is some power failure. As for the upper limit of thickness, it is used from actual production. From the point of view, 50mm, 100mm is not a problem. Finally, the acrylic sheet thickness process produced by the extrusion process is generally within plus or minus 0.1 mm. It is not difficult to control it within plus or minus 0.05 mm, but the tolerance of the casting process is generally around 0.2 mm. As the thickness of the sheet increases, The tolerance value will also be larger.
